PROBLEM TO BE SOLVED: To provide a plate type heat exchanger capable of improving pressure resisting performance in distribution passages. SOLUTION: The plate type heat exchanger 1 comprises an upper shell 2 and a lower shell 3 superposed in hollow structure, and an inner fin 4 mounted therein to be joined to the upper shell 2 and lower shell 3 respectively and formed with the distribution passages 9 cut out from openings 8 formed at both longitudinal ends of the inner fin 4 to distribute a heat exchange medium R in a band width direction. Reinforcing bodies 10 are provided in the cutout-formed distribution passages 9 of the inner fin 4, and the reinforcing bodies 10 are joined to the inner surfaces of the upper shell 2 and lower shell 3. The pressure resisting performance of the distribution passages 9 is thereby improved, and the increase of plate thickness of the upper shell 2 and lower shell 3 can be minimized. Since the reinforcing bodies 10 are shaped to allow the heat exchange medium R to flow along the distribution passages 9, distributing performance in the band width direction by the distribution passages 9 is maintained.
